2026 HR-V | “Powered by Imagination”

Recently Honda has confirmed plans for a mid-cycle facelift for Honda HR-V 2026 for US market and ZR-V for some other markets. The current generation has been around since 2022 and with the model refresh it should receive new headlight, grille and bumpers, and inside the new steering wheel and maybe a large vertical display. The HR-V has a smooth, flowing shape with a contemporary edge.
The front end presents a clean look featuring LED headlights on every trim.
From the back, a wide stance projects a feeling of stability, and the elegantly styled combination lamps are illuminated with LED bulbs.
The profile of the HR-V is sleek and purposeful, enhanced by a rear roofline spoiler on all trims.

Advanced Technology
Honda stays ahead of the competition by outfitting HR-V models with plenty of leading-edge tech:

All trims come with a USB Smartphone/Audio Interface2, Bluetooth®1 HandsFreeLink® and Bluetooth® streaming audio, a multi-angle rearview camera7 and steering wheel-mounted controls.
All trims come with a touch-screen gateway to all kinds of audio channels; plus, they feature wireless Apple CarPlay®16 and Android Auto™17 compatibility so you can stay connected to your world while on the road.
Every HR-V trim features a wireless phone charger to help keep your devices topped up without plugging them in.

Performance It wears the Honda badge, so it performs as you’d expect a Honda to perform.
Every HR-V trim is available with a highly advanced Real Time AWD with Intelligent Control System™.
All models feature hill start assist and hill descent control.
A 3-mode drive system on all trims comes with ECON, Normal and Snow modes to suit a variety of conditions.
The HR-V’s exceptionally efficient engine and drivetrain contribute to strong acceleration and excellent fuel efficiency.

Comfort and Convenience HR-V delivers loads of SUV functionality and roominess in a right-sized package.
The HR-V has an ergonomically optimized cabin with ideally situated controls and displays that make everything easy, intuitive and comfortable for the driver.
The second-row 60/40 split fold-down seat can accommodate a wide variety of cargo- and passenger-carrying needs for excellent convenience and utility.

Safety The HR-V is loaded with safety and driver-assistive features, including:
The Honda Sensing® suite of safety and driver-assistive features on every trim
A multi-angle rearview camera with guidelines7
An enhanced ACE™ body structure
Vehicle Stability Assist™ (VSA®)5 with traction control
Front, front knee, front side, rear side, and side curtain airbags
An overall framework that offers strong protection in case of a rollover.

Value Buyers of all 2026 HR-V trims can take advantage of Honda Service Pass:
Coverage applies for the first year or 12,000 miles (whichever comes first) from date of sale.
Using only Honda Genuine Parts and covering the first factory-scheduled maintenance, on HR-V it includes:
Standard oil and oil-filter change
Tire rotation
Multi-point inspection
Owners receive a handy Maintenance Minder™ alert in their vehicle when it’s time to schedule service, which they can do through the HondaLink® smartphone app
